4.
My computer does not have, or my O/S does not support, a USB port.
How can I connect to GTHS service?
If, for some
reason, you do not use the USB port, you will be able to
connect to the ADSL modem using an Ethernet card. Traditional
serial ports do not allow for high-speed data transfer. This is
why the Ethernet interface is required. The allowable speed then
will be 10 Mbps, which is sufficient for GTHS service.

8.
What is the difference between PCI, ISA and PCMCIA cards? Which
one should I select?
A PCMCIA card is used with a laptop computer. If you use
a laptop that does not already have an integrated Ethernet network
card, this is the type of card you will need to install.
PCI and
ISA are two types of Ethernet network cards used with desktop
computers. Both work well with GTHS service. However, the
PCI card is more recent than the ISA card. If you
have the choice and your computer has a free PCI slot, we
recommend you use a PCI card.
